Research Parcel InformationOne of the prettiest small towns in the South, charming Aiken, South Carolina is nestled just a stone's throw from downtown Augusta, Georgia. Aikens iconic live oak trees, signature red clay roads (perfect for horses!) and magnificent Hitchcock Woods are just the tip of the iceberg, not to mention that Aiken is now home to at least 18 exceptional public and private golf courses within about 15 miles of the town center. The Aiken Golf Club, Palmetto Golf Club, The Reserve Club at Woodside and Hollow Creek, Sage Valley Golf Club and dont forget Augusta National home of The Masters - about a half-hour drive from Aiken.
It offers a haven for the equestrian enthusiast, whether your interests are in three-day eventing, show jumping, fox hunting, steeplechase, dressage or simply recreation and enjoying time with your horses and family. Aiken's amenities include a number of competition and training facilities and regularly host among the best in the world throughout the winter season.
Whether youre interested in Polo (Aiken Polo Club, New Bridge Polo & Country Club, La Bourgogne Club de Polo, Wagener Polo Club); Racing and Steeplechase (Aiken Steeplechase, the Aiken Training Track, McGhees Mile); Fox Hunting (Aiken Hounds & Whiskey Road Fox Hounds); Eventing, Show Jumping or Dressage at the Aiken Horse Park aka Bruces Field (or Full Gallop Farm, Jumping Branch Farm, Sporting Days Farm, The Vista Schooling and Event Center, Stable View); or simply pleasure riding and hacking through the Hitchcock Woods - the largest privately-owned urban forest in the country (2,100 acres and 70 miles of sandy trails for pedestrian and equestrians since the early 1800s) Aiken offers year-round equestrian schooling, training and competition on its own or to prepare you for Ocala or Wellington.
Aiken is very quickly becoming a foodie destination unto itself, with a beautiful downtown main street that includes quaint family-run small businesses which remain the backbone of the community.
Within driving distance of popular Charleston and Hilton Head to the east, Columbia and Charlotte to the north, Augusta , Athens and Atlanta to the west and Savannah to the south. You will never lack for great food, a beverage, beautiful scenery, shopping and history all around!
Closest airports are Aiken (with access for jets), Columbia, Augusta or Atlanta.
